How to use Stardust Galaxy Veil

Overview

The Stardust Galaxy Veil palette captures the elusive beauty of a starry expanse with its shimmering blend of blues and purples. From the deep, anchoring #191970 to the vibrant #BA55D3, this collection provides a rich spectrum for dramatic and mystical designs. Developers and designers can utilize these colors to create immersive digital environments, captivating branding, and visually stunning interfaces. The interplay of shades like #483D8B and #8A2BE2 allows for dynamic gradients and layered effects, perfect for projects that aim to evoke the grandeur and mystery of the cosmos, with a touch of vibrant energy.

Suggested color roles

primary

#191970 serves as a deep, stable base, ideal for backgrounds or foundational elements in a dark theme.

secondary

#483D8B offers a rich, supporting blue-purple, perfect for adding depth to larger sections.

accent

#BA55D3 provides a bright, vibrant highlight, excellent for calls-to-action or glowing interactive elements.

background

Use #191970 for a truly immersive dark background, providing a canvas for brighter elements to shine.

text

Optimal text readability is achieved with white or a very light grey on darks, or #BA55D3 for headings on deep backgrounds.

Accessibility notes

  • Ensure sufficient contrast for all text; light colors (e.g., white) are crucial on the dark blues and purples.
  • Avoid using #6A5ACD or #483D8B for small text on #191970 due to low contrast.
  • The vibrant #BA55D3 should be used sparingly as text on mid-tones like #6A5ACD, as contrast may be insufficient.
  • Interactive elements must have clear visual feedback, possibly using #BA55D3 against a darker primary color.
